Remember the true reason for the season with this enchanting nativity scene by Jim Shore. Inspired by the coast, the holy family rests under a creche constructed from seashells. Baby Jesus sleeps peacefully inside an open clam shell upon the sand.

Figurine
7.24in H
From the Jim Shore Heartwood Creek Coastal Collection Holy Family Nativity Figurine, "Holy SeaSon"
Jim Shore's unmistakable style evokes a sense of nostalgia with traditional themes quilt pattern and motifs inspired by American and European folk art
Beautifully hand-painted and crafted with intricate styling and attention to detail
Designed by Award Winning Artist Jim Shore
Packaged in individual box with photo on front
